Know Your Budget

Knowing what you can and cannot afford will be the first line of defense in making sure you don’t get in over your head with a car loan or lease.

Make Sure You Do A Real Test Drive

It doesn’t matter how many reviews you read or how great a car looks on paper. Until you drive it, you won’t really know if it is going to be a good match for you and your lifestyle.

It is important that you really take your time and try out a few makes and models within the same segment.

Or Get A Great Value With A Pre-Owned Model

It’s no secret that if you want to get the most car for your money, pre-owned is often the way to go. Have someone else take that depreciation hit and pick up something awesome for a fraction of the new price.

Just be sure to know what you are getting into and realize that some used cars aren’t always a better buy than the new ones.
